
This workshop uses the "super powers" of bacteria to introduce participants to synthetic biology and its application in solving environmental problems, aiming to promote practical understanding of the potential of bioengineering in the direction of sustainable development.
Goals:
- Introduce synthetic biology and its relevance in solving environmental problems.
- Demonstrate the practical application of bioengineering technology.
- Promote creative problem solving and teamwork among participants.
- Stimulate participants 'interest in the STEM field, especially synthetic biology and environmental protection.
Structure:
Introduction to synthetic biology and exploration of bioengineering technologies (10 minutes):
- Present the basics of synthetic biology.
- A brief description of technologies that play a key role in advances in synthetic biology, such as gene editing and bioreactors.
- Videos or slides showing synthetic biology projects that address environmental issues, such as plastic biodegradation or carbon capture.
Case study discussion (10 minutes):
- Present detailed case studies of successful synthetic biology projects focusing on environmental solutions, such as engineered bacteria to clear oil spills or engineered bacteria to address chemical poisons in pesticides and herbicides.
Super Bacteria Game (25 minutes):
- Introduction to the game: Each group of participants received a "superbug" card that listed the abilities of a bacteria that actually existed in reality (e.g., breaking down plastic, absorbing heavy metals, and converting CO2 into oxygen).
- Participants were tasked with designing to use their bacteria to solve a real environmental pollution problem. Participants should consider the mechanism of action, possible application scale and possible challenges.
Presentation and discussion (10 minutes)
